Core Insights - Elicio Therapeutics has made significant advancements in its cancer immunotherapy pipeline, notably completing enrollment in its first randomized Phase 2 clinical trial, AMPLIFY-7P, which is expected to yield interim analysis results in Q3 2025 [2][5] - The company has aligned with the FDA on key elements for the Phase 3 study design of ELI-002, focusing on dose, patient population, and primary endpoint analysis [1][5] - Elicio has strengthened its cash position, with expectations to support operations into Q4 2025, beyond the upcoming interim analysis [1][8] Recent Highlights - Elicio presented promising Phase 1a data for ELI-002, showing a strong correlation between T cell response and anti-tumor activity across two monotherapy trials involving 39 patients [2] - The Phase 2 AMPLIFY-7P trial has successfully enrolled 144 patients with post-resection mKRAS p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ma, randomized 2:1 to receive ELI-002 or standard care [5] - Updated results from the Phase 1a AMPLIFY-201 trial indicated a median recurrence-free survival of 16.3 months and a median overall survival of 28.9 months [5] Financial Overview - Research and development expenses for 2024 were $33.7 million, up from $23.8 million in 2023, primarily due to clinical trial costs [6] - General and administrative expenses decreased slightly to $11.3 million in 2024 from $11.9 million in 2023 [6] - The net loss for 2024 was $51.9 million, compared to $35.2 million in 2023, with a net loss per share of $4.25 [7] Cash Position - As of December 31, 2024, Elicio had cash and cash equivalents of $17.6 million, an increase from $12.9 million in 2023 [7][10] - The company anticipates that its current cash position, bolstered by a $10 million direct offering in January 2025, will support operations into Q4 2025 [8] Upcoming Milestones - The DFS event-driven interim analysis for the Phase 2 AMPLIFY-7P trial is expected in Q3 2025, contingent on the rate of event accrual [5] - Elicio aims to finalize the pivotal Phase 3 trial protocol for ELI-002 in resected mKRAS p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ma in the second half of 2025 [5]
